Pat Sajak says goodbye to “Wheel of Fortune” after four decades as host, ushering in a new era. After a remarkable four-decade career as the charismatic host of “Wheel of Fortune,” the great Pat Sajak has made the difficult decision to quit the iconic game show, bringing an end to an era that has enthralled audiences for decades. Sajak has subtly intimated that he would leave the show as soon as 2021, hinting that retirement was on the horizon.

He told Entertainment Tonight, “We find ourselves closer to the end than the beginning.”Rather than leaving people to speculate about his absence, Sajak accepted change and bid farewell to the show that had been such an important part of his life. In a subsequent interview with the same publication, the beloved Daytime Emmy winner acknowledged his satisfaction with carrying out his duties to the best of his abilities and stated that he was ready to pass the baton to a new host. “Time is flying by.

“We’re almost there,” he continued, “the end of this journey.” “Being invited into people’s living rooms for an extended period of time has been an enormous honor.” The positive reaction from fans has been overwhelming. We are delighted and proud.” Thus, after more than four decades on “Wheel of Fortune,” Sajak is ready to bid a fond farewell to the show that has become a television entertainment institution.

The legendary presenter announced on Twitter that he will finish his record-breaking career as television’s longest-serving game show host. “The time has come.” My final season as host will begin with the upcoming 41st season. “I made this decision after much thought,” he added, adding that more information would be released in the coming months. “It has been an exquisite journey, and I want to express my heartfelt gratitude to all of you.”

Following Sajak’s departure, devoted fans expressed their gratitude and nostalgia. “You have been a timeless icon of beautifully sharp humor and never-ending fun in my household… “”Thank you for bestowing 42 unforgettable years on us,” one enthusiastic supporter stated. “I’ve spent most of my life watching you!” exclaimed someone else. “My all-time favorite program is @WheelofFortune!”Countless others joined in, thanking the beloved presenter for his contributions throughout the years.

While Sajak will no longer be the show’s host, Sony Pictures Television has confirmed that he will continue to serve as a consultant, lending his knowledge and experience behind the scenes.
